Output 32801999899395c571351d4d8a5632e603b28464ae8e4a44de94c0f59581b732:29

value
152394
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c43b81d85b68ef7fcfad4e9558fdf3e206edc0e1 OP_EQUALVERIFY OP_CHECKSIG
address
1JtajETZ3gpsYimTXQnnhkPoZGc641xtWR
transaction
32801999899395c571351d4d8a5632e603b28464ae8e4a44de94c0f59581b732
spent
true